I'm trying to figure out how to install an icon theme that I found on XFCE-Look. It's been a bit tricky for me. I'm running Linux Mint with the XFCE desktop environment, and I'm not sure what the steps are for installation. Any advice would be appreciated!

To install the icon theme, you'll want to download it and extract the files to `/home/YOURUSERNAME/.themes`. If you’re using the theme from the link you mentioned, you might have to extract it twice since it's a .tar file inside the initial archive. Look for the 'Leopard-round' directory and put that in the `.themes` folder. For icon themes, check in `/home/YOURUSERNAME/.icons`. Let me know if the theme works since it’s pretty old!
